Question

The times per week a student uses a lab computer are normally distributed, with a mean of 6.2 hours and a standard deviation of 1.3 hours. A student is randomly selected. Find the following probabilities.

(a) Find the probability that the student uses a lab computer less than 4 hours per week.

(b) Find the probability that the student uses a lab computer between 6 and 8 hours per week.

(c) Find the probability that the student uses a lab computer more than 9 hours per week.

Explanation / Answer

from normal distribution : z=(X-mean)/std deviation

hence

a)P(X<4)=P(Z<(4-6.2/1.3)=P(Z<-1.6923)=0.0453

b)P(6<X<8)=P(-0.1539<Z<1.3846)=0.9169-0.4389=0.4780

c)P(X>9)=1-P(X<9)=1-P(Z<2.1538)=1-0.9844=0.0156
